Spacious Mountain Retreat in Takayama's Shokawa Highlands
Nestled within the Suihouen villa area of Takayama City, Gifu Prefecture, this charming second-hand vacation home offers a unique escape on a vast 200-tsubo (approximately 645 sqm) plot. Built in May 1989, this two-story, 3LDK wooden house features a total floor area of 90.26 sqm. Its distinctive design includes an entrance on the second floor due to the sloping land, providing a private and interesting layout. The second floor houses a spacious 16.5-jo living-dining-kitchen area with large windows that flood the space with natural light and offer views of the changing seasons, alongside a 4.5-jo Japanese-style room. The first floor contains an 8-jo Western-style room and a 6-jo Japanese-style room, ideal for accommodating family or guests.
The property is well-equipped for comfortable living. Facilities include a gas cooktop, a two-burner stove, hot water supply, an independent washbasin, a dedicated bath and shower, a separate toilet, a bidet toilet seat, kerosene heating, an indoor space for a washing machine, propane gas, a water supply, a drainage purification tank, parking for two cars, bicycle and motorcycle parking, a balcony, flooring throughout, and an artificial wood deck. The deck, located on the left side of the house, is perfect for enjoying barbecues and the refreshing mountain breeze. A 7-jo balcony on the first floor provides a serene spot for forest bathing or stargazing.
The surrounding area is a popular destination for winter sports enthusiasts, with several ski resorts nearby, including Hirugano Kogen Ski Area approximately 5.5km away. Situated at an altitude of 932 meters, the location serves as a perfect summer retreat, offering cool temperatures ideal for hiking and outdoor activities. An interesting local fact is that the nearby Hirugano Plateau is known for its highland vegetables and dairy products. The closest major tourist attraction is the historic city of Takayama itself, renowned for its beautifully preserved old town, traditional festivals, and morning markets, located within the wider Gifu Prefecture area.
